The Visitor - Red Deer and Cabin metal print by Daniel Eskridge. Bring your artwork to life with the stylish lines and added depth of a metal print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 1/16" thick aluminum. The aluminum sheet is offset from the wall by a 3/4" thick wooden frame which is attached to the back. The high gloss of the aluminum sheet complements the rich colors of any image to produce stunning results.

In this tranquil forest scene, a rustic, wooden cabin partially enveloped in mist rests among the trees. The cabin has a weathered, shingled roof with a stone chimney from which a wisp of smoke is emerging, suggesting a warm fire might be burning inside.
In the foreground, a majestic stag stands by a twisted oak tree looking towards the house. This red deer with a full, branching antler rack, and short shaggy mane seems to be paying the residents of the little log cabin a visit. It is a place where humans and wildlife coexist in peace.
The forest is dense and appears to be in the throes of a misty morning, with sunlight filtering through the canopy above. The undergrowth is lush, with tall ferns and grasses, and the trees are large and old with moss-covered trunks, enhancing the sense of a serene, undisturbed natural environment.
About Daniel Eskridge

Daniel is a classically trained artist. A native of the East Cobb community in the Atlanta Metro area, he majored in art at the University of Georgia and has since accumulated over 25 years of art experience. Most well-known for his scientific illustrations of prehistoric creatures, he is also accomplished in creating Wild West art, fantasy art, wildlife scenes, and horror illustrations. His works have appeared in magazines and newspapers; the covers of books, albums, and products; and even in a few science and natural history museums.
